Species List for Family: Neoleptonidae
list/grid view >
Mollusca (Phylum) > Bivalvia (Class) > Autobranchia (Subclass) > Heteroconchia (Infraclass) > Euhetrodonta (Subterclass) > Imparidentia (Superorder) > Venerida (Order) > Veneroidea (Superfamily) > Neoleptonidae (Family)
  • Family: Neoleptonidae

  • Neolepton antipodum (Filhol, 1880)
    Width 3.6mm, Height 3mm
    Marine, Recent, Fossil, Native - Endemic, Recorded from the intertidal zone (living on Corallina) down to at least 310m
    Southern South Island as far north as Otago Peninsula, and Stewart, Snares, Auckland, Campbell, Antipodes, Bounty and Chatham Islands, from 0-980m
  • Neolepton powelli Dell, 1964
    Width 3.2mm, Height 2.7mm
    Marine
    Macquarie Island, 120 metres
  • Neolepton sublaevigatum (Powell, 1937)
    Width 2.8mm, Height 2.3mm
    Marine, Native - Endemic
    Middlesex and King Banks, Three Kings Islands, off Cape Reinga, and Rungapapa Knoll, from 121-805m
  • Neolepton subobliquum (Powell, 1937)
    Width 2mm, Height 1.9mm
    Marine, Native - Endemic
    Middlesex and King Banks, Three Kings Islands, and off Spirits Bay and North Cape, from 38-805m
  • Neolepton triangulare (Dell, 1956)
    Width 2.6mm, Height 2.3mm
    Marine, Native - Endemic
    Middlesex and King Banks, Three Kings Islands, North Island, northern and eastern South Island, Chatham Islands and Chatham Rise, from 0-604m
  • Pachykellya bernardi Powell, 1927
    Width 1.2mm, Height 1.4mm
    Marine, Recent, Fossil, Native - Endemic
    South-western South Island, from 9-311m
  • Pachykellya concentrica Powell, 1927
    Width 1mm, Height 0.8mm
    Marine, Recent, Fossil, Native - Endemic
    Southern South Island, Foveaux Strait, and Stewart Island, from 0-420m
  • Pachykellya edwardsi F. Bernard, 1897
    Height 1.5mm, Width 1.2mm
    Marine, Native - Endemic
    Southern South Island, Stewart Island and Snares Islands, from 0-91m
  • Pachykellya minima Powell, 1931
    Width 0.9mm, Height 0.8mm
    Marine, Native - Endemic
    Three Kings, North, South, Stewart, Snares, Bounty and Chatham Islands, from 0-155m
  • Pachykellya rotunda Powell, 1927
    Width 1.5mm, Height 1.2mm
    Marine, Recent, Fossil, Native - Endemic
    Southern South Island, Stewart, Snares and Auckland Islands, from 31-360m
  • Puyseguria cuneata Powell, 1927
    Width 1.7mm, Height 1.3mm
    Marine, Recent, Fossil, Native - Endemic
    Southern South Island and Stewart Island, from 0-311m
  • Puyseguria prognata Powell, 1927
    Width 1.3mm, Height 1.3mm
    Marine, Native - Endemic
    Off Puysegur Point, Fiordland, from 311m
  • Puyseguria tani Powell, 1939
    Width 1.3mm, Height 1.2mm
    Marine, Recent, Fossil, Native - Endemic
    Stewart Island. In shell sand, from 0-55m
  • Puyseguria wanganuica Powell, 1931
    Height 1.2mm, Width 0.8mm
    Marine, Recent, Fossil, Native - Endemic
    Spirits Bay, south-western North Island, Cook Strait, south-eastern South Island, Foveaux Strait, and Stewart Island, from 0-180m
